Output 695640033199ab92c56ba59796198e989b57727c7dfe7ef2dbbb4ae19ef8c190:7

value
503221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253844da583b8fa8c29cfc51ee382a01e09d35c5 OP_EQUAL
address
355pLH2WyYAdEeY3iZsTr7Hj9LZ23C27tu
transaction
695640033199ab92c56ba59796198e989b57727c7dfe7ef2dbbb4ae19ef8c190
spent
true